Fantasy Sports Betting: 10 Tips On Injury Reports And Player Availableness

To make accurate predictions and to ensure a successful lineup in fantasy sports betting it’s important to be informed of injuries and player availability. Injury can impact both the performance of players as well as team dynamics. Here are 10 tips for managing injuries, player availability, and team dynamics.

1. Be sure to monitor multiple reliable sources

Diverse Updates. You can find injury updates from multiple sources, such official team websites and sports news outlets or injury trackers. Different sources offer different degrees of accuracy and speed.

2. Look up the latest game and daily news

Important Information on injuries: It’s important to be aware of the latest information. Before deciding on your team, make sure you check the daily reports of injuries as well as the most recent updates on game days.

3. Find out about the classifications of injuries.

Learn to recognize injury terms such as “questionable”, “doubtful” or “out”. Each word indicates the likelihood that a player will be involved and can influence your fantasy decision.

4. Evaluation of the Injury’s Type and severity

Injury Impact – Consider the extent of the injury and how it could affect the ability of the player to perform. For example, minor sprains can impact a player’s ability to move. Concussions could result in a longer time away.

5. Analyze Recovery Timelines

Recovery Progress: Examine estimated timeframes for recovery and rehabilitation progress. The performance of athletes returning from injury can be affected if they are not fully recuperated.

6. Think about backup players and depth Charts

Replacement Analysis: When a starter gets injured and needs to be evaluated, it is crucial to assess the backup’s potential as well as the depth chart. Backup players could have an opportunity to shine, but their performance can vary widely.

7. Team Dynamics Impact Analysis

Team Effects. Be aware of the impact of team injuries on dynamics as well as strategy. For instance, the departure of a crucial defensive player could result in more scoring opportunities for your opponent.

8. Monitor Practice Participation

Check practice reports to determine the extent of participation. The absence or inactivity during practices could indicate a variety of issues that can impact your game’s readiness.

Examine past performance following injury.

Recovery Trends. Examine the past performance after injury. This can help you gauge how a player usually has a difficult time or does well when recovering from an injury.

10. Make contingency plans for emergencies

Backup Options: It is important to have backup plans ready in case your key players are suddenly ruled out. Being proactive can help reduce the effects of injury that occurs in the last minute.

Use these guidelines to prevent the effects of injuries and availability for players and make better choices in your fantasy sports betting. Budget Management Tips And Value Picks To Fantasy Sports Betting

To ensure long-term fantasy sports betting success, it is important to manage your money effectively and make high-quality picks. An efficient allocation of your funds and identifying players with undervalued value will maximize your returns and optimize your lineup. Here are 10 methods to manage your budget while also identifying good picks.

1. Budget is clear

Determine Limits: Establish a clear budget for each fantasy sports season, or betting time. This helps you avoid overspending and ensures that you manage your finances in a prudent manner.

2. Plan Your Budget in a strategic manner

Divide your budget into sections or positions. For example you could assign a specific amount to positions with high worth or key players. You can also set aside money for sleepers.

3. Prioritize the most important players and positions.

Invest in positions or players that will have the greatest impact on your lineup. For instance, you can prioritize quarterbacks who are the best in football or basketball.

4. Find and exploit value picks

Undervalued Players: Look for players undervalued due to recent trends in performance or injuries, or matchups. These players offer significant value at lower costs.

5. Track player performance trends

Track player performance trends regularly to find value-add players. For players in a positive trend or gaining from roles that have increased could be a good value.

6. Evaluate Matchups and Game Scripts

Matchup value: Think about how the different combinations of players and game scripts may affect the value. Teams that have weak defenses or favorable conditions for games could offer better value for their costs.

7. Change roles to accommodate changes and injuries

Be aware of how injuries or team changes can impact player roles and worth. An injury that forces an alternate to step in and assume a role can make it an effective cost-saving option.

8. Projections and Expert Rankings

Expert Insights – Use expert rankings and projections of players to find value-based picks. These tools will help you identify players that are expected to perform higher than the value they currently have.

9. Monitor Market Trends and Player Demand

Be aware of the market, specifically trends like player demand or price fluctuations. This will allow you to identify opportunities to buy high-quality options at a reasonable price.

10. Stay flexible and adaptable changes

Adjust as Needed: Be prepared to adjust your strategy and budget based on changing circumstances like injuries, trades, or shifts in the performance of players. Flexible thinking allows you to profit from new opportunities to earn value when they come up.

By implementing these tips that you follow, you can efficiently manage your budget for betting on fantasy sports and identify players who are worth your time and improve your chances of winning while getting the most from your money.
